In this episode of Dubspot's Wireless interview series, Brian Williams a.k.a. Lustmord sits down with composer, producer and educator Raz Mesinai f.k.a. Badawi for a brief interview that touches on experimental and extreme creative processes in electronic music, sound design and composition techniques, live performances, visual composition, and more.

Brian Williams (better known as Lustmord) is an accomplished British electronic musician, composer, sound designer, and visual artist. He started his recording career in the early 1980s when he joined the legendary industrial and noise band SPK. Williams is regarded as one of the key innovators of the industrial genre and a pioneer of the subgenre commonly known as 'dark ambient'. A large body of his work remains defiantly experimental. As Lustmord, Williams has remixed and collaborated with bands such as Tool, Coil, The Melvins, and Isis. He's also worked in sound design for film and television, lending his technical expertise to movies like The Crow, Underworld, Tank Girl, Spawn, and even a Nike Sports basketball commercial.
